FooDB NameGinsenoside Rs1
DescriptionGinsenoside Rs1 belongs to the class of organic compounds known as triterpenoids. These are terpene molecules containing six isoprene units. Based on a literature review a significant number of articles have been published on Ginsenoside Rs1.
CAS Number87733-67-3
